
NEW DELHI, March 9: With the arrest of three persons, the Delhi Police claims to have busted a gang of passport forgers. The accused include a printer responsible for printing forged travel documents. A special police team arrested the accused travel agent Naval Kishore Verma, his associate Neela Megham and the printer Babu Lal, on Sunday. The police say the gang has allegedly cheated about 400 unsuspecting clients. They reportedly provided their customers forged passports, travel documents and driving licences.
